When you're shopping for a bulk vintage educational CD-ROM collection, the first question isn't which title you want-it's which machine will run it. Some of these lots lean Mac, some are Windows-focused, and one is a mixed-media grab bag that includes books and DVDs. Pick the wrong platform and a stack of discs becomes shelf decor. The real comparison is about operating-system match, physical condition, and how much variety you want in a single bundle.

Product Notes
Vintage Kids Educational PC MAC CD-ROM Game Lot of 42
This is the lot to reach for when you need educational software for an older Mac. The 42 discs are listed as good condition, and the listed operating system range is System 7.5 up to Mac OS 9, so it fits classic Mac setups. The academic/education license category makes it especially relevant if you're building a learning-focused collection. Country of origin is listed as the United States, and the discs are described as being in great shape even though some original cases are missing. The limitation is platform: the bundle centers on older Mac OS versions, so it is not the first pick for a modern Windows-only machine.
Lot 36 Vintage Educational CD-ROM PC Mac Encarta Kaplan Grolier Atlas
The 36-disc bundle is a strong choice if you want a broad mix rather than a single publisher's catalog. It includes titles associated with Encarta, Kaplan, Grolier, Knowledge Adventure, The Learning Company, and more, plus SAT/ACT prep and language learning programs. The condition is good, and the discs work across Mac and Windows. The catch is that the discs have not been individually tested, visual condition varies from light scratches to storage wear, and no guarantees about compatibility with modern operating systems are provided. It is sold as a bulk lot.
Vintage PC CD-ROM Software Lot Educational Games Learning Books DVDs Retro
Listed at USD 35.00, this is the lowest-priced lot in the group, and it's the most mixed. The bundle includes children's learning programs such as Reader Rabbit's Reading and Math, ClueFinders, JumpStart, and Disney titles like Lilo & Stitch, along with music CDs, books, and DVDs. The condition is good, and the era points to late 1990s/early 2000s software. The trade-off is that the bundle is not a clean software-only package: you're getting a grab bag of media types, so if you want only educational CD-ROMs, you'll be sorting through books and DVDs as well.
Lot Of 45 Kids PC Games Learning CD-ROM Education Learning Windows
This lot is priced at USD 75.00, the highest listed price in this group, and it gives you the largest disc count: 45 PC games, described as mostly educational with a couple of reading games and a couple of general games. The listed operating systems run from Microsoft Windows 95 through Windows 8, which makes it useful for a Windows-centric retro collection. The condition is the biggest limitation: it's described as acceptable, with some discs pristine or lightly scratched and others in black CD-ROM suitcases showing more scratches. Cases may have wear, tears, or breaks. Choose it when disc count and Windows compatibility matter more than mint-condition packaging.
